&lt;p&gt;&lt;em&gt;Outfoxed&lt;/em&gt;, a 2004 documentary by Robert Greenwald, tries to show the dangers of corporate control over the media by citing commonly right-of-center news source, Fox. Greenwald and a group of volunteers monitored Fox News Channel 24 hours per day for several months looking for â€œconservative biasâ€ in its news reporting. The resulting film shows that Fox is indeed a conservative-leaning media outlet and corporately controlled&lt;/p&gt;
